Nordex reaches DKK 3 billion in revenue


Company boosts turnover by DKK 200 million, but management calls the results disappointing

Martin Aagaard Pedersen, CEO of Nordex Holding, told the online media outlet Fødevarewatch that despite increasing revenue by DKK 200 million and reaching a total turnover of DKK 3.1 billion in 2024, management is not satisfied with the year’s performance.

  • We’ve faced challenges with our volume, particularly in the Middle East, where the second half of the year was especially difficult, says Martin Aagaard Pedersen.

In terms of net profit, the company saw a decline of more than DKK 35 million despite the growth in revenue. The bottom line fell from a profit of DKK 27.6 million in 2023 to a loss of DKK 7.8 million in 2024.

Going forward, Nordex will focus more on markets closer to home—especially Germany, the broader EU, and the UK.

  • We’re turning more toward Europe because we already have a strong presence here, which gives us many opportunities, he says.

At the same time, there is uncertainty in other markets—uncertainty that may persist for some time, according to Martin Aagaard Pedersen.

  • There could be a prolonged drop in volume in some markets. It’s hard to predict, as it depends both on the economic conditions in those countries and on the development of milk prices,” he says.
